Molex Korea, a company in the electronic connector field, received a commendation for its contribution to the "spread of a culture of sharing" from Ansan City (Mayor Je Jong-gil) on December 24.

The 'Award for Meritorious Service in Spreading a Culture of Sharing' is an annual award presented by Ansan City to institutions, companies, and citizens based in Ansan who are dedicated to spreading and revitalizing a culture of sharing through continuous charitable activities, in recognition of their contributions.

The recipients of this year's 'Spread of Sharing Culture' awards were selected as follows: Korea Molex, LG Innotek, Hyogwang Co., Ltd., Kang Gwang-ju of the Seonbu 1-dong Neighborhood Council, Lee Dae-sik of Saenal Korean Medicine Clinic, Yedamchi, and Lim Tae-hee, who were recognized for their consistent sharing activities in the local community that have given hope to low-income families and contributed to the culture of sharing.

At the awards ceremony, Ansan Mayor Je Jong-gil expressed his gratitude, stating, “The continuous interest and warm helping hands shown by the award winners toward the underprivileged in the community have made Ansan a warmer place and have served as a good example for spreading a culture of sharing.”

Continuous volunteering at nursing homes and as a helper for over 10 years
In the future, it will be expanded to include people with disabilities and children.


Molex Korea in 2006For nearly 10 years since [year], [we] have been delivering food supplies every month to elderly care facilities and Seonshim nursing homes and providing meal assistance services, and since January 2013, we have been returning company profits to society by donating a fixed amount every month to single-parent and grandparent-headed households and elderly people living alone in Ansan City.

In particular, starting this year, they are expanding their helping hand to the underprivileged by donating a substantial amount to the House of the Little Lamb, a care facility for the severely disabled, and delivering daily necessities every other month.


Furthermore, every year, Molex Korea employees have donated a substantial amount to Songamdongsan, a children's protection facility, through voluntary fundraising activities and provided volunteer services such as wallpapering; to support these volunteer activities, the company allows employees to utilize their work hours.

Meanwhile, in addition to these materials and volunteer services, Molex Korea is enhancing its corporate image as a company striving to establish a culture of sharing and giving by voluntarily carrying out various social contribution activities, such as signing a "One Company, One Park" agreement with Ansan City in 2015 to clean up the environment of parks around the company every month and continuously participating in urban beautification work in the local community.
